He chants mantras with the Vedas and subsidiary texts though the couple is seated before the fire. The most crucial phase is saptapadi or saat phere, wherein the bride along with the groom, hand-in-hand, encircle the sacred hearth 7 periods, Each individual circle symbolizing a matrimonial vow. Then the groom marks the bride's hair parting with vermilion (sindoor) and places a gold necklace (mangalsutra) all-around her neck. Or simply a yellow thread used with turmeric is knotted within the bride's neck three periods at marriage. The 1st knot represents her obedience and regard to her spouse, the 2nd one particular to his mothers and fathers as well as third represents her regard to God. Numerous other rituals could precede or stick to these afore-talked about rites. Then the bride formally departs from her blood-family members to join the groom's spouse and children.
